Ron C, format to consider;
Divide lake Casitas into 3 zones; run a line from the south buoy line through the big island to the north shore. Everything to the east of the line is zone 1, west is zone 2. The closed area from the buoy line, dam to west end of Aryers is zone 3.
The field is divided into 3 groups, each group fishing 2 1/2 hours in each zone, rotating to the next zone.
The cost of opening zone 3, is about $25 per boat with 48 boats; $225.00 X 48 = $10,800, still allows for a $10,000 winner.
The 12 boat per zone reduces issues within each zone and gives every particpant a real good oportunity to catch some giant bass, or possible world record, in zone 3.
